General Traits of Thula Lagna - Chandra in Thula

Thula =

  • the sign Libra
  • to hold in or put on a balance , weigh , compare ; a balance , weight, measure; to be in a balance ; be equal with
  • the balance as an ordeal 
  • equal measure, equality, resemblance; to become equal to
  • to resemble any one or anything
  • a kind of beam in the roof of a house

DhaTa =

  • a balance or the scale of a balance
  • ordeal by the balance
  • the sign of the zodiac Libra
  • old cloth or raiment
  • a piece of cloth worn over the privities

Vaanija =

  • a merchant , trader
  • the zodiacal sign Libra
  • traffic , commerce
  • the submarine fire (supposed to be at the south-pole)

~~ Cologne Digital Sanskrit Lexicon

VII. Tula.

When represented by numbers according to the method above alluded to, this word will be converted into 36. 

This sign, therefore, is evidently intended to represent the 36 Tatwams. 

(The number of Tatwams is different according to the views of different philosophers but by Sakteyas generally and by several of the ancient Rishis, such as Agastya, Dvrasa and Parasurama, &c., the number of Tatwams has been stated to be 36). 

Jivatma differs from Paramatma, or to state the same thing in other words, "Baddha" differs from "Mukta" * in being encased as it were within these 36 Tatwams, while the other is free.

 This sign prepares the way to earthly Adam to Nara. 

As the emblem of Nara it is properly placed as the seventh sign.

(* As the Infinite differs from the Finite and the Unconditioned from the Conditioned.--Ed. Theos.)


~~ T. Subba Row. (1881). "The Twelve Signs of the Zodiac" in Five Years Of Theosophy. George Robert Snow Mead (ed.). London. (1885, 1894).

Parashara says:

[They] grow tall with age & have a well proportioned body.  Their limbs are slender but strong.  Their appearance is graceful & attractive.  They get bald in adult age.  Their nose is like that of a parrot. 

The natives of this lagna are level headed.  They weigh the merits & demerits of a subject & then express their decision.  They are constructive critics.  

They are reasonable & just.  They are also modest, refined & gentle.  They love happy & harmonious life.  They want peace at all costs.  They seldom lose their temper.  They like changes in their life & environment.  

They are popular & have a spirit of sacrifice in them.  They have fertile imagination, correct intuition, brilliant intellect & pleasant nature.  

They are fond of good things & comforts.  Their domestic & married life is generally happy.  They love their home, family & property.
